From 0db8a5dd5079094042d5ee75df80d550c852b5d3 Mon Sep 17 00:00:00 2001 From: Incede <33103370+Incede@users.noreply.github.com> Date: Thu, 26 Sep 2024 15:50:58 +0200 Subject: [PATCH] Dev env changes from PR #72 --- scripts/lisk/docker/dev/composeStart.sh | 2 +- .../lisk/docker/dev/docker-compose-dev.patch | 32 +++++++++++++++---- 2 files changed, 26 insertions(+), 8 deletions(-) diff --git a/scripts/lisk/docker/dev/composeStart.sh b/scripts/lisk/docker/dev/composeStart.sh index 99fd645f3..0bbce6ea0 100644 --- a/scripts/lisk/docker/dev/composeStart.sh +++ b/scripts/lisk/docker/dev/composeStart.sh @@ -15,4 +15,4 @@ cp $HOME/.aws/credentials $PWD/.aws/ git apply scripts/lisk/docker/dev/docker-compose-dev.patch aws ecr get-login-password --region ${AWS_REGION} | docker login --username AWS --password-stdin ${AWS_ECR_REGISTRY} -docker compose up --pull always --detach +docker compose up --pull always --build --detach \ No newline at end of file diff --git a/scripts/lisk/docker/dev/docker-compose-dev.patch b/scripts/lisk/docker/dev/docker-compose-dev.patch index 3da6376f7..f7ad9f4ad 100644 --- a/scripts/lisk/docker/dev/docker-compose-dev.patch +++ b/scripts/lisk/docker/dev/docker-compose-dev.patch @@ -1,14 +1,23 @@ diff --git a/docker-compose.yml b/docker-compose.yml -index a7c691c..dafd6c6 100644 +index 2560875..c48f5a5 100644 --- a/docker-compose.yml +++ b/docker-compose.yml -@@ -21,18 +21,19 @@ services: +@@ -15,24 +15,25 @@ services: + retries: 3 + + relayer_1: +- image: ${AWS_ECR_REGISTRY}/${AWS_ECR_REPOSITORY}:${ACROSS_RELAYER_IMAGE_TAG} ++ build: . + platform: linux/amd64 + depends_on: redis: condition: service_healthy volumes: +- - ./scripts/lisk/docker/${NETWORK:-mainnet}/setCommonEnv.sh:/home/lisk/across-relayer/scripts/setCommonEnv.sh +- - ./scripts/lisk/docker/${NETWORK:-mainnet}/containerStart_relayer1.sh:/home/lisk/across-relayer/scripts/start.sh + - ./.aws/credentials:/home/lisk/.aws/credentials - - ./scripts/lisk/docker/${NETWORK:-mainnet}/setCommonEnv.sh:/home/lisk/across-relayer/scripts/setCommonEnv.sh - - ./scripts/lisk/docker/${NETWORK:-mainnet}/containerStart_relayer1.sh:/home/lisk/across-relayer/scripts/start.sh ++ - ./scripts/lisk/docker/${NETWORK:-sepolia}/setCommonEnv.sh:/home/lisk/across-relayer/scripts/setCommonEnv.sh ++ - ./scripts/lisk/docker/${NETWORK:-sepolia}/containerStart_relayer1.sh:/home/lisk/across-relayer/scripts/start.sh networks: - across_relayer_network restart: always @@ -28,13 +37,22 @@ index a7c691c..dafd6c6 100644 environment: - REDIS_URL=redis://redis:6379 ports: -@@ -49,18 +50,19 @@ services: +@@ -43,24 +44,25 @@ services: + - "host.docker.internal:host-gateway" + + rebalancer: +- image: ${AWS_ECR_REGISTRY}/${AWS_ECR_REPOSITORY}:${ACROSS_RELAYER_IMAGE_TAG} ++ build: . + platform: linux/amd64 + depends_on: redis: condition: service_healthy volumes: +- - ./scripts/lisk/docker/${NETWORK:-mainnet}/setCommonEnv.sh:/home/lisk/across-rebalancer/scripts/setCommonEnv.sh +- - ./scripts/lisk/docker/${NETWORK:-mainnet}/containerStart_rebalancer.sh:/home/lisk/across-rebalancer/scripts/start.sh + - ./.aws/credentials:/home/lisk/.aws/credentials - - ./scripts/lisk/docker/${NETWORK:-mainnet}/setCommonEnv.sh:/home/lisk/across-rebalancer/scripts/setCommonEnv.sh - - ./scripts/lisk/docker/${NETWORK:-mainnet}/containerStart_rebalancer.sh:/home/lisk/across-rebalancer/scripts/start.sh ++ - ./scripts/lisk/docker/${NETWORK:-sepolia}/setCommonEnv.sh:/home/lisk/across-rebalancer/scripts/setCommonEnv.sh ++ - ./scripts/lisk/docker/${NETWORK:-sepolia}/containerStart_rebalancer.sh:/home/lisk/across-rebalancer/scripts/start.sh networks: - across_relayer_network restart: always